Westerfield Station might not be the largest, but it offers essential facilities to keep your journey on track. While there isn't a ticket office, rest assured—ticket machines are available for both purchasing and collecting pre-bought tickets. Accessibility is a priority here with the availability of step-free access to both platforms, accessible ticket machines, and induction loops for those with hearing aids.
Informational services are a strong suit, with departure screens and announcements keeping passengers in the know. Help is available via customer help points, and there's CCTV for added security. Though lacking in waiting rooms or refreshment facilities, a seating area offers a respite as you wait for your train.
For those keen on exploring the surrounding area, it’s important to note that rail replacement bus services don't serve Westerfield. If in need, Ipswich station is your go-to for this service. While the station is minimal in taxi and car hire options, bicycle enthusiasts will find limited but available cycle storage facilities—ideal for those continuing their journey on two wheels.

Watton-at-Stone station is equipped with essential amenities to make your travel comfortable. Ticket purchasing is made easy with a full-time ticket office from Monday to Friday and ticket machines that cater to all travelers, including those with disabilities. The station ensures accessibility with step-free access to platform 1 via ramps and accessible ticket machines capable of processing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. However, please note that while facilities are designed to be accessible, the location may present challenges, so checking ahead is advisable.
For your convenience, customer help points are strategically placed, allowing travelers to obtain real-time information and assistance. Although there is no luggage storage or toilets available, CCTV ensures a secure environment. The station's accessibility is further highlighted by staff assistance available during select hours for those requiring extra help.
Transportation links at Watton-at-Stone go beyond train services, including bus routes that connect to surrounding towns and cities. Although the station doesn’t offer amenities like ATM machines or shopping facilities, its comprehensive travel links are considerable. In case of service disruptions, a rail replacement bus service is available to bridge any gaps, ensuring your journey continues smoothly.
For cyclists, the station offers bicycle stands near the entrance with CCTV coverage to safeguard your ride. However, travelers should be mindful as there are no facilities to hire bicycles.
